Greggs fans delighted as Iceland sells Greggs treat not available in bakery
A new Greggs product has launched in Iceland stores and shoppers are thrilled, as it’s not even available in the bakery itself A new Greggs product has launched in Iceland stores and shoppers are thrilled, as it’s not even available in the bakery itself Lancs Live – What’s On Read More